Antonio Jose de Santa Cruz Decorative Objects
Antonio José de Santa Cruz was a silversmith known for his work in Córdoba, active in the second half of the 18th century mainly. His pieces are conserved in some churches and outstanding institutions like the National Museum of Decorative Arts of Madrid.
